Abstract
The utility model relates to the technical field of manual hydraulic pressure, and discloses a portable manual hydraulic device which comprises a manual hydraulic cylinder, limiting toothed plates arranged at the lower parts of two sides of the manual hydraulic cylinder, and limiting support components arranged at two sides of the manual hydraulic cylinder, wherein each limiting support component mainly comprises an upper support arm, a lower support arm, a stabilizing sleeve and a cross arm simultaneously connected with the two upper support arms. According to the utility model, an operator unfolds and lays two limit toothed plates of the manual hydraulic cylinder through the first pin shaft, then the lower support arm is lapped on the tooth grooves of the limit toothed plates, then the lower end of the stabilizing sleeve is moved and attached to the limit table of the lower support arm to be adsorbed and fixed by the operator, and at the moment, the upper support arm and the lower support arm can be matched with the cross arm to form a safe support protection effect on the piston rod under the action of the stabilizing sleeve, so that the hydraulic cylinder is practical and suitable for wide popularization and use.
Description
Technical Field
The utility model belongs to the technical field of manual hydraulic pressure, and particularly relates to a portable manual hydraulic device.
Background
The hydraulic cylinder is a hydraulic actuator which converts hydraulic energy into mechanical energy and performs linear reciprocating motion (or swinging motion).
However, the inventor finds that the related technical scheme still has at least the following defects through the research:
manual hydraulic support device in this technique all forms solitary support by the pneumatic cylinder, and the support time is longer or the dynamics is stronger, all can lead to the problem that the pneumatic cylinder damaged.
The present invention has been made in view of this situation.
SUMMERY OF THE UTILITY MODEL
In order to solve the technical problems, the utility model adopts the technical scheme that:
a portable manual hydraulic device comprises a manual hydraulic cylinder, limiting toothed plates arranged at the lower parts of two sides of the manual hydraulic cylinder and limiting support components arranged at two sides of the manual hydraulic cylinder, wherein each limiting support component mainly comprises an upper support arm, a lower support arm, a stabilizing sleeve and a cross arm simultaneously connected with the two upper support arms;
a rectangular top is fixed at the end part of a piston rod of the manual hydraulic cylinder, a cross arm is fixedly sleeved on the outer wall of the rectangular top, and the upper parts of the two upper support arms are movably hinged with the two ends of the cross arm respectively;
the lower end of the upper support arm is movably hinged with the lower support arm through a second pin shaft, the lower end part of the lower support arm is movably clamped on the limiting toothed plate, the stabilizing sleeve is movably sleeved on the upper support arm and the lower support arm, limiting platforms are fixedly sleeved on the upper support arm and the lower support arm, and magnetic rings are fixed at two ends of the stabilizing sleeve.
As a preferred embodiment of the utility model, both the limiting tables are galvanized steel parts.
As a preferred embodiment of the utility model, the limit toothed plate is movably hinged with the side wall of the base through a first pin shaft, and the manual hydraulic cylinder is vertically fixed on the upper part of the base.
In a preferred embodiment of the present invention, a manual hydraulic rod for driving the manual hydraulic cylinder is fixed to the base.
As a preferred embodiment of the utility model, a jacking sheath is detachably sleeved on the rectangular jacking head and is made of high-strength steel; the jacking sheath is screwed with a clamping screw.
Compared with the prior art, the utility model has the following beneficial effects:
according to the utility model, an operator unfolds and lays two limit toothed plates of the manual hydraulic cylinder through the first pin shaft, then the lower support arm is lapped on a tooth groove of the limit toothed plate, then the lower end of the stabilizing sleeve is moved and attached to a limit table of the lower support arm to be adsorbed and fixed, at the moment, the upper support arm and the lower support arm can be matched with the cross arm to form a safe support protection effect on the piston rod under the action of the stabilizing sleeve, and the problem that the hydraulic cylinder is damaged because all hydraulic cylinders form independent supports in the traditional technology is solved.

Detailed Description
In order to make the objects, technical solutions and advantages of the embodiments of the present invention clearer, the technical solutions in the embodiments will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and the following embodiments are used to illustrate the present invention.
As shown in fig. 1 to 3, the portable manual hydraulic device comprises a manual hydraulic cylinder 1, a limit toothed plate 10 arranged at the lower part of two sides of the manual hydraulic cylinder 1, and limit support components arranged at two sides of the manual hydraulic cylinder 1, wherein each limit support component mainly comprises an upper support arm 6, a lower support arm 9, a stabilizing sleeve 7 and a cross arm 2 simultaneously connected with the two upper support arms 6, and the cross arm 2 is used for lifting along with the lifting height of a piston rod of the manual hydraulic cylinder 1.
As shown in fig. 1 to 3, a rectangular head 3 is fixed at the end of a piston rod of a manual hydraulic cylinder 1, a cross arm 2 is fixedly sleeved on the outer wall of the rectangular head 3, and the upper parts of two upper support arms 6 are respectively and movably hinged with the two ends of the cross arm 2, so that the upper support arms 6 can be changed corresponding to the cross arm 2 along with the height change of the cross arm 2; the lower end of the upper support arm 6 is movably hinged with the lower support arm 9 through a second pin shaft 14, the lower end part of the lower support arm 9 is movably clamped on a limit toothed plate 10, the lower support arm 9 is always on the limit toothed plate 10 and plays a role in moving support along with the height change of the cross arm 2, a stabilizing sleeve 7 is movably sleeved on the upper support arm 6 and the lower support arm 9, limit platforms 8 are fixedly sleeved on the upper support arm 6 and the lower support arm 9, and magnetic rings 15 are fixed at two end parts of the stabilizing sleeve 7; two spacing platforms 8 are the galvanized steel spare, and when stabilizer 7 was moved on last support arm 6, can fix it through spacing platform 8 and the cooperation of magnetic ring 15, make things convenient for this moment to go up support arm 6 and lower support arm 9 and buckle through second round pin axle 14 to can break away from the tooth's socket of spacing pinion rack 10 with lower support arm 9 lower extreme.
As shown in fig. 1 and 2, in a specific embodiment, the limit toothed plate 10 is movably hinged to the side wall of the base 12 through a first pin 11, and in a later period, when the manual hydraulic cylinder 1 is carried, the limit toothed plate 10 can be folded and attached to the side wall of the manual hydraulic cylinder 1 through the first pin 11, so that space is not occupied, and the manual hydraulic cylinder 1 is vertically fixed to the upper portion of the base 12; a manual hydraulic rod 13 for driving the manual hydraulic cylinder 1 is fixed to the base 12.
As shown in fig. 1 to 3, further, a jacking sheath 4 is detachably sleeved on the rectangular jacking head 3, the jacking sheath 4 is made of high-strength steel, the jacking sheath 4 can play a certain protection effect on a piston rod of the hydraulic cylinder, and the jacking sheath 4 can be replaced independently even after being damaged in a later period, so that convenience and rapidness are achieved; the jacking sheath 4 is screwed with the clamping screw 5, and the jacking sheath 4 can be taken out after the clamping screw 5 is removed at the later stage.
The implementation principle of the portable manual hydraulic device of the embodiment is as follows:
operating personnel expandes two limit teeth plates 10 with manual hydraulic cylinder 1 through first round pin axle 11 and sets level, then 9 laps of lower support arm on limit teeth plate 10's tooth's socket, then operating personnel removes the lower extreme of stabilizer sleeve 7 and the laminating adsorbs fixedly on the limit station 8 of lower support arm 9, it can cooperate xarm 2 to form a safe stay protection effect to the piston rod to go up support arm 6 and lower support arm 9 under stabilizer sleeve 7's effect this moment, avoid all forming solitary support by the pneumatic cylinder among the conventional art, the problem that leads to the pneumatic cylinder to damage.
